Given numbers are 167, 523, 850, 133
The list of prime factors of all numbers are
Prime factors of 167 are 167
Prime factors of 523 are 523
Prime factors of 850 are 2 x 5 x 5 x 17
Prime factors of 133 are 7 x 19
The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
